Transaction 52896a91744d467f04a796a8eca6d7841057dab90fc588904b765951f2d7352e
1 Input
2 Outputs
- 52896a91744d467f04a796a8eca6d7841057dab90fc588904b765951f2d7352e:0
- 52896a91744d467f04a796a8eca6d7841057dab90fc588904b765951f2d7352e:1
value 322770000
address 1Aiyc7eMURrdg4FFfeNkGzhjE4X49Hhf7T
value 31183829
address 1Lsqcv4cg5zUctNi2qwNxMkrv1GeBboSUJ